Beyond the Blue Link: Unlocking Rich Snippets with Schema Markup
As developers, we're constantly optimizing for user experience and discoverability. While clean code and fast load times are crucial, sometimes the visual impact on search engine results pages (SERPs) can be a game-changer. This is where Schema markup comes in, transforming your standard blue links into visually richer, more informative snippets that can significantly boost click-through rates.
Think of it as giving search engines a more detailed blueprint of your content. Instead of just understanding "this is a recipe," Schema.org vocabulary allows you to specify ingredients, cooking time, and even nutritional information. This extra context helps search engines display your content more effectively, grabbing user attention.
The Core Concept: Structured Data
Schema markup is essentially structured data. It’s a standardized vocabulary that you can add to your HTML to help search engines understand the context of your content. This structured data is then used by search engines to create rich snippets, which are enhanced search results that offer more information at a glance.
For example, a simple article might just appear as a title and a meta description. But with Schema markup for an article, you can specify the author, publication date, and even an image. This makes your listing stand out significantly from the competition.
Practical Implementation: JSON-LD is Your Friend
While there are a few ways to implement Schema markup (Microdata and RDFa), JSON-LD (JavaScript Object Notation for Linked Data) is generally the preferred method for modern web development. It’s cleaner, easier to manage, and keeps your structured data separate from your HTML, making maintenance a breeze.
Let’s consider a basic Article schema. You can generate this by hand, but for more complex types, using online tools can save you a lot of time. For instance, imagine you're documenting a new feature or writing a detailed tutorial. You’d want to highlight key details.
Here’s a simplified JSON-LD example for an article:
{
"@context": "https://schema.org",
"@type": "Article",
"headline": "Mastering Schema Markup for Rich Snippets",
"author": {
"@type": "Person",
"name": "James Park"
},
"datePublished": "2023-10-27",
"image": "https://yourwebsite.com/images/schema-markup-hero.jpg",
"publisher": {
"@type": "Organization",
"name": "FreeDevKit.com",
"logo": {
"@type": "ImageObject",
"url": "https://freedevkit.com/images/logo.png"
}
},
"description": "A developer's guide to implementing Schema markup for improved search visibility."
}
You would then embed this JSON-LD script within the <head> section of your HTML. This is where tools can be incredibly helpful. If you’re dealing with multiple articles and need to ensure consistent formatting, a tool can streamline the process, saving you valuable development hours.
Beyond Articles: Targeting Specific Content Types
The real power of Schema markup lies in its versatility. There are specific types for almost any kind of content you can imagine: Recipe, Product, Event, FAQPage, HowTo, and many more. Each type has its own set of properties that allow you to provide granular details.
For freelancers, accurately marking up your services or portfolio pieces can be a significant advantage. If you offer web development services, using Organization or Service schema can help search engines understand your business better. This is also where managing your time effectively becomes paramount. If you're tracking billable hours for multiple projects, a robust free timesheet solution is essential.
Leveraging Free Tools for Schema Efficiency
As a startup founder, I'm always looking for ways to optimize without breaking the bank. Free, browser-based tools are a lifesaver. When I need to quickly format text for headings or convert code snippets, the Text Case Converter is invaluable. It ensures consistency across all my documentation.
For demonstrating complex processes or tutorials, the HowTo schema is excellent. It allows you to break down steps clearly. Imagine creating a tutorial on setting up a new development environment. You can use HowToStep within your HowTo schema to outline each action, making it easy for users and search engines to follow.
And if you're creating audio versions of your articles or documentation, the AI Text to Speech tool can help you generate spoken content that you can then link to, further enhancing accessibility and user engagement.
Testing and Validation: The Final Step
Once you’ve implemented your Schema markup, it’s crucial to test it. Google provides the Rich Results Test tool, which analyzes your page and tells you if your structured data is implemented correctly and if it's eligible for rich results. This is your final quality check.
By investing a little time in understanding and implementing Schema markup, you can significantly improve your content's visibility and appeal on search engines. For freelancers, this means better potential clients finding you. For businesses, it translates to increased organic traffic and engagement. Remember to use a reliable free timesheet to manage your projects while you work on optimizing your site.
Start experimenting with Schema today and see how much further your content can go.
Explore over 41+ free, no-signup-required tools at FreeDevKit.com to boost your development workflow.
Top comments (0)